在Matlab中,只需要输入inv(W)就可以得到一个矩阵的逆。 如果S是一个行向量(例如上面计算的分量2的活动),我们将它乘以上面逆矩阵中的列向量 我们将得到分量2的投影活动(分量2的逆权值(列向量;左下)乘以组件2的活动(行向量;右上)引出分量投影(矩阵;右下角)。 现在,如果想要从数据中删除分量2(例如,如果分量2...
目录 1 帝国竞争算法(ICA) 2 运行结果 3 Matlab代码及文章讲解 4 参考文献 1 帝国竞争算法(ICA) 帝国竞争算法(ICA)是2007年]提出,具有收敛速度快和全局搜索能力强的特点。ICA已被应用于求解旅行商问题( traveling salesman problem , TSP) [ 12,...
主成分分析 (PCA) 和独立成分分析 (ICA)附Matlab代码 ✅作者简介:热爱科研的Matlab仿真开发者,修心和技术同步进步,matlab项目目标合作可私信。 🍎个人主页:Matlab科研工作室 🍊个人信息:格物致知。 ⛄ 内容介绍 ( PCA )和分析(ICA)的的的的主主主主的的的的的。。。和和和和和和和和和在在在在在...
首发于matlab学习笔记 切换模式写文章 登录/注册 ICA)代码记录(一) 社会主义好青年 中国科学院大学 固体地球物理学硕士在读特征值分解白化 % 生成一个混合信号矩阵,其中有两个独立成分 s1 = randn(1, 1000); % 第一个独立成分 s2 = sawtooth(2*pi*0.02*(1:1000)); % 第二个独立成分 S = [s1...
下面将详细解释这种结合的算法流程、优势以及MATLAB代码实现。 一、算法流程 我们直接开门见山,通过案例来讲解算法流程。 首先生成一段待降噪信号。 rng(123456)t=(0:0.001:(1-0.001))';x1=0.6*sin(15*pi*t+pi/5);x2=cos(60*pi*t+sin(10*pi*t));x3=(1+0.3*cos(10*pi*t)).*sin(200*pi*t);...
MATLAB代码:Fast ICA 代码语言:javascript 复制 %Input:X行变量维数,列采样个数;需要对原始矩阵转置%Output:Sources重构的原信号,Q白化矩阵,P白化信号解混矩阵function[Sources,Q,P]=FastICA(X,P)%白化处理[dim,numSample]=size(X);Xcov=cov(X');[U,lambda]=eig(Xcov);Q=lambda^(-1/2)*U';Z=Q*X...
单通道盲源分离实现代码,Matlab编写的SSA-ICA算法。单通道数据映射成多维子空间,经过分组得到多路数据,再调用FastICA算法实现源信号分离。
fastica.rar_ICA MATLAB_ICA算法_fastica matlab_fastica ica_matlab 快速ica算法,ica(独立成分分析)。 上传者:weixin_42650811时间:2022-07-14 MATLAB_信号的盲源分离_fastICA方法_源信号与混合信号个数均为2 【达摩老生出品,必属精品,亲测校正,质量保证】 资源名:MATLAB_信号的盲源分离_fastICA方法_源信号与...
独立成分分析(Independent Component Analysis,ICA)是近年来提出的非常有效的数据分析工具,它主要用来从混合数据中提取出原始的独立信号。它作为信号分离的一种有效方法而受到广泛的关注。这是我毕设用的,里面有 ICA独立成分分析的matlab代码,音频数据,以及使用说明,希望对大家有所帮助。独立成分分析(Independent Component ...
背景分离matlab代码脑电图和MEG的多频带ICA 多频带ICA是滤波器组,PCA和ICA的组合,用于在EEG(和MEG)中去除伪影和提取成分。 传统的宽带ICA只能找到最强的源,而较弱的源中的数据并不总是可以恢复的。 在分离性能,提取成分的数量和重构源的质量方面,多频带ICA优于传统ICA。 该存储库中提供的背景数据来自一个人的...